400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

为什么excel自动求和数字错误

作者:路由通
|
160人看过
发布时间:2026-04-02 15:32:01
标签:
作为一款普及度极高的电子表格软件,微软Excel(微软表格)的自动求和功能是数据处理的基础操作。然而,许多用户在实际工作中都曾遭遇求和结果与预期不符的困扰。本文将系统性地剖析导致这一问题的十二个核心原因,从数据格式的隐性陷阱、浮点运算的精度局限,到函数应用的细微差别、表格设置的深层影响,为您提供一份全面、深入且实用的排查与解决方案指南,助您彻底告别求和错误,提升数据处理的专业性与准确性。
为什么excel自动求和数字错误

       在日常办公与数据分析中,微软Excel(微软表格)无疑是人们最得力的助手之一。其中,“自动求和”功能因其便捷性,成为使用频率最高的操作之一。但恰恰是这个看似简单的功能,常常会给出令人费解甚至错误的结果,让使用者陷入困惑,甚至可能引致关键决策的失误。本文将深入探讨导致Excel自动求和出现数字错误的多种原因,并提供相应的识别与解决方法。

       一、数据格式不一致:文本数字的“隐形”陷阱

       这是最常见也是最容易被忽视的原因之一。单元格中的数据在视觉上是数字,但其格式可能被设置为“文本”,或者包含了不可见的空格、单引号等字符。对于这类“文本型数字”,Excel在进行求和运算时会将其视为文本字符串而忽略,从而导致求和结果小于实际数值总和。识别方法很简单:通常文本数字在单元格内会默认左对齐(常规或数字格式默认为右对齐),且单元格左上角可能有一个绿色的小三角错误提示符。解决方法包括使用“分列”功能统一转换为数字,或利用“错误检查”选项进行转换,也可以使用诸如“=VALUE()”函数将其强制转换为数值。

       二、浮点运算的精度限制

       计算机内部采用二进制浮点数进行运算,这与我们日常使用的十进制存在转换误差。某些在十进制下看似简单的数字(如0.1),在二进制中可能是无限循环小数。在多次运算后,这种微小的舍入误差可能会累积,导致求和结果在最后几位小数上出现极其微小的偏差,例如显示为“123.0000000001”而非“123”。虽然这种误差在绝大多数商业计算中可忽略不计,但在要求绝对精确的财务或科学计算中可能引发问题。应对策略是使用“ROUND”函数对参与计算的每个数值或最终结果进行指定位数的四舍五入,以控制精度。

       三、单元格中存在不可见的字符或空格

       数据在导入或手工录入时,可能会混入非打印字符,如首尾空格、换行符、制表符等。这些字符同样会导致单元格内容被识别为文本。特别是尾部空格,肉眼难以察觉,但会彻底改变数据的性质。可以使用“TRIM”函数来清除文本字符串中多余的空格(但保留单词间的单个空格),对于其他不可见字符,可以结合“CLEAN”函数一同处理。

       四、错误的区域引用与手动输入范围遗漏

       在使用“自动求和”按钮或“SUM”函数时,Excel会自动尝试框选它认为您想求和的连续数据区域。然而,如果数据区域中存在空行、空列或格式不一致的单元格,自动框选的范围可能会出错,未能包含所有目标数据。同样,在手动输入函数参数如“=SUM(A1:A10)”时,也可能因疏忽而漏掉某个单元格。务必在应用求和后,仔细检查公式编辑栏中显示的区域引用是否正确无误。

       五、数据中掺杂错误值

       如果求和区域内存在如“DIV/0!”(除零错误)、“N/A”(值不可用)、“VALUE!”(值错误)等错误值,标准的“SUM”函数会直接返回错误,无法得出求和结果。此时,可以考虑使用“AGGREGATE”函数,该函数可以忽略错误值进行求和。其语法如“=AGGREGATE(9, 6, 求和区域)”,其中第一个参数“9”代表求和运算,第二个参数“6”代表忽略错误值。

       六、单元格格式为“会计专用”或“货币”的显示误解

       有时,单元格的数值本身是正确的,但因其格式被设置为“会计专用”或某种“货币”格式,显示出来的数值可能因千位分隔符或货币符号的排列而让人产生误读。例如,一个很长的数字被显示为“1,234.56”,求和后结果可能看起来对不上,但实际上计算是基于“1234.56”进行的。这并非计算错误,而是显示格式带来的理解偏差。确保您阅读的是编辑栏中的实际存储值,而非仅看单元格的显示效果。

       七、隐藏行或筛选状态下的数据未被包含

       “SUM”函数在计算时,默认会合计所有指定区域内的单元格,无论它们是否被隐藏或处于筛选后的不可见状态。如果您期望只对当前可见单元格(即筛选后显示的行)进行求和,那么使用“SUM”得到的结果就会包含隐藏数据,从而大于预期。此时应使用“SUBTOTAL”函数,具体使用“=SUBTOTAL(109, 求和区域)”,其中参数“109”代表对可见单元格求和(忽略隐藏行)。

       八、循环引用导致的意外结果

       循环引用是指一个公式直接或间接地引用了自身所在的单元格。例如,在单元格A10中输入公式“=SUM(A1:A10)”,这便构成了一个循环引用。Excel通常会对此提出警告,并且在默认的迭代计算设置下,求和结果可能会不断变化或得到一个非预期的值(如0或上一次迭代的结果)。检查状态栏是否有“循环引用”的提示,并修正公式,确保求和区域不包含公式所在的单元格。

       九、合并单元格对求和区域的影响

       在包含合并单元格的区域使用自动求和,可能会导致区域引用错乱。因为合并单元格实际上只保留了左上角单元格的地址,其他单元格被视为空白。如果您的求和区域跨越了合并单元格的边界,Excel可能无法正确识别整个数据块。最佳实践是尽量避免在需要进行计算的数据区域中使用合并单元格,如需美化标题,可以考虑使用“跨列居中”格式替代。

       十、手动计算模式开启

       Excel默认设置为“自动计算”模式,即当单元格数据更改时,所有相关公式会立即重新计算。但如果被人为更改为“手动计算”模式,那么当您修改了源数据后,求和公式的结果并不会自动更新,仍然显示旧值,这会给用户造成“求和错误”的假象。您可以通过查看“公式”选项卡下的“计算选项”来确认,并将其切换回“自动”。在手动模式下,需要按“F9”键强制重新计算所有工作表。

       十一、数字以科学计数法显示造成的误判

       当单元格中输入过长的数字(如身份证号码)或默认格式为“常规”时,Excel可能会将其显示为科学计数法(例如“1.23E+10”)。这可能导致用户在核对数据时产生误解,以为数据本身发生了变化,进而怀疑求和结果的正确性。实际上,这只是显示方式的差异,单元格内存储的完整数值并未改变。对于不需要参与数学运算的长数字串(如编号),应事先将单元格格式设置为“文本”再输入。

       十二、使用“SUM”函数与“+”加号运算的差异

       在公式中直接使用加号“+”连接多个单元格引用进行相加,例如“=A1+A2+A3”,这与使用“=SUM(A1:A3)”在大多数情况下结果相同。但关键区别在于:“SUM”函数可以接受一个区域引用,并智能地忽略区域内的文本和逻辑值;而加号运算符则要求每个参数都必须是数值,如果其中任何一个参数是文本,就会返回“VALUE!”错误。因此,在处理可能包含非数值数据时,使用“SUM”函数更为稳健和安全。

       十三、数字精度设置导致的显示舍入

       除了浮点运算的内部误差,Excel还有一个“以显示精度为准”的选项。该选项位于“文件-选项-高级-计算此工作簿时”部分。一旦勾选,Excel将直接使用单元格“显示”出来的值(而非内部存储的完整精度值)进行计算。例如,一个单元格实际存储值为1.006,但格式设置为显示两位小数,故显示为1.01。勾选此选项后,后续计算将直接使用1.01。如果多个单元格都因显示舍入而“失真”,求和结果可能与基于原始精确值的理论总和产生较大偏差。除非特殊需要,通常不建议勾选此选项。

       十四、三维引用求和时的工作表一致性

       当使用三维引用跨多个工作表求和时,例如“=SUM(Sheet1:Sheet3!A1)”,Excel会对这三个工作表A1单元格的值进行求和。错误可能源于:不同工作表的A1单元格格式不一致(如文本与数字混用),或某个工作表被意外移动、删除或重命名,导致引用失效。确保所有被引用的工作表结构一致,并且引用路径正确。

       十五、条件格式或数据验证的视觉干扰

       虽然条件格式和数据验证本身不会改变单元格的数值,但强烈的视觉标识(如将某些数字标记为红色)可能会让用户下意识地认为这些数据是特殊的、可能被排除在求和之外,从而在心理上对求和结果产生怀疑。实际上,只要单元格内是数值,它们就会被正常计入总和。此时,需要区分视觉提示与数据计算逻辑。

       十六、从外部源导入数据遗留的格式问题

       从网页、文本文件或其他数据库系统导入数据时,数字经常会被附带一些特定的格式或字符,例如全角数字、特定地区的千位分隔符(如欧洲部分地区用句点表示千位,逗号表示小数点)等。这些数据在导入后若不经过规范化处理,极易被识别为文本。利用Excel的“数据-分列”向导,是清洗和转换此类数据格式的强大工具。

       十七、数组公式与普通求和公式的混淆

       在某些复杂计算中,用户可能使用了数组公式(旧版本需按Ctrl+Shift+Enter结束输入)。如果误将数组公式当作普通公式进行编辑或复制,可能会导致公式无法正确运算,返回错误值或部分结果,进而影响依赖其结果的求和计算。确保理解所用公式的类型,并按照正确的方式输入和编辑。

       十八、软件自身错误或加载项冲突

       在极少数情况下,可能是软件本身的临时错误或与第三方加载项的冲突导致计算异常。您可以尝试通过重启Excel、修复Office安装、或者在安全模式下启动Excel(不加载任何加载项)来排除此类问题。微软官方社区和知识库也是排查罕见问题的宝贵资源。

       总而言之,Excel自动求和出现数字错误,极少是软件存在根本性的计算缺陷,绝大多数问题都源于数据的准备、格式的设置、函数的理解或操作环境的状态。培养良好的数据录入习惯,理解不同数据格式与函数的行为特性,并在得出异常结果时,按照从简到繁的顺序(先检查格式、再检查引用、最后考虑计算模式等)进行系统性排查,您就能有效驾驭Excel,确保每一次求和都精准无误。希望这份详尽的指南能成为您数据处理工作中的有力参考。
相关文章
为什么excel输入文字看不见
在电子表格软件使用中,输入文字后却无法显示是一个常见且令人困扰的问题。本文将系统性地剖析这一现象背后的十二个核心原因,内容涵盖单元格格式设置、视图显示异常、数据验证规则、对象与图形遮挡、系统与软件兼容性等多个维度。文章旨在提供一套从基础排查到深度修复的完整解决方案,并引用官方文档与权威技术资料作为支撑,帮助用户彻底解决“看不见”的难题,提升数据处理效率。
2026-04-02 15:30:56
343人看过
为什么Excel都做完评分都是0
当我们在Excel中完成复杂的数据处理、公式设置乃至图表制作后,却发现最终的评分结果或汇总数值显示为0,这无疑令人感到困惑与挫败。本文将深入剖析这一常见问题的根源,从公式引用错误、数据类型不匹配、计算选项设置到函数使用误区等十余个核心层面,提供系统性的排查思路与权威的解决方案,帮助您彻底根治“Excel评分归零”的顽疾,确保数据处理结果的准确性与可靠性。
2026-04-02 15:30:44
185人看过
通信地如何连接
通信连接是现代社会的基石,其背后是一套复杂而精密的系统工程。本文将深入剖析通信连接的全过程,从信号产生的基础原理开始,逐步揭示其如何通过有线与无线媒介传输,并最终被目标设备精准接收与解析。文章将涵盖从物理层协议到高层应用的关键环节,结合权威技术资料,为您呈现一幅清晰而专业的通信网络连接全景图。
2026-04-02 15:30:37
282人看过
电脑最新版的word是什么
电脑上最新版本的Word是微软公司推出的Microsoft 365(曾用名Office 365)中的Word应用程序,它采用基于云服务的订阅模式进行持续更新。当前其核心版本通常被称为“Microsoft Word for Microsoft 365”或简称为“Word 2021”等,但实质上版本号会随月度或年度更新而不断演进。与传统的永久授权版本相比,最新版Word深度融合了人工智能助手、实时协作、智能模板与跨平台同步等现代化功能,代表了文档处理软件的未来发展方向。
2026-04-02 15:30:14
344人看过
为什么word有的标题样式有编号
本文深入探讨了微软Word(Microsoft Word)软件中标题样式自带编号功能的成因与价值。文章从软件设计理念、文档结构化需求、自动化排版效率以及用户习惯培养等多个维度,系统分析了编号功能存在的必然性。同时,详细阐述了自定义编号、链接多级列表、修复常见问题等核心操作技巧,旨在帮助用户理解其底层逻辑,并掌握高效利用此功能构建专业、规范文档的方法。
2026-04-02 15:30:00
60人看过
为什么点word右键不能重命名
在日常办公中,许多用户可能都遇到过这样一个困惑:在电脑桌面上或文件夹中,对Word文档文件点击鼠标右键,弹出的菜单里却找不到“重命名”选项,或者操作无效。这看似简单的问题,背后其实涉及操作系统文件管理机制、应用程序进程锁定、文件关联权限以及用户操作习惯等多个层面。本文将深入剖析这一现象的十二个核心原因,从技术原理到实用解决方案,为您提供一份详尽而专业的解读,帮助您彻底理解并高效管理您的文档。
2026-04-02 15:29:03
103人看过